ABOUT US
Tillicoultry Quarries is a successful and fast-growing family-owned quarrying company and major supplier of aggregates, asphalt, ready-mixed concrete, mortar, render and sports sand to the building and road construction industry. We operate in over 35 sites throughout Central Scotland, the North East of England and East Anglia. Due to our continued success and rapid growth an excellent opportunity has arisen for a Relief Concrete Batcher covering our 5 concrete batching plants in East Anglia.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Responsibility for the day-to-day safe and efficient running of a nominated concrete plant(s) throughout the region.
- Support the Area Concrete Production Manager and incumbent concrete batchers throughout the East Anglian region.
- Promoting and complying with company Health and Safety procedures at all times.
- Support the Area Concrete Production Manager to ensure all mixing equipment is maintained in line with company standards to ensure the plants maximise their output potential.
- To assist and ensure all raw materials are ordered in a timely manner and input via the control systems to ensure accurate stock management.
- Responsibility for the accurate production and quality of Ready-mix products throughout the region.
- Ensuring timely delivery of raw materials.
- Housekeeping of yard and stock areas throughout the region, be able to identify and implement improvements.
- Assist with routine and planned maintenance of the yards and plants.
